Transaction 113167387960cb62115060e5a1850a648af6c345b5196c7c1e4d64cd21576539
1 Input
1 Output
-
113167387960cb62115060e5a1850a648af6c345b5196c7c1e4d64cd21576539:0
- value
- 4999421
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b43481cf0ac6f6b02e93d804fb04fc43d398c06 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DhMXUk41oEAZACgRnCmVZsxGmjRg2WSYX